The grain is rich in dietary fiber, vitamins, and minerals, with a typical protein content of 10-12% and moisture content below 14% for safe storage and transport. Hulled barley retains its outer bran layer, offering higher fiber content, while pearl barley is polished to remove the bran, resulting in a smoother texture. Barley flakes are steam-rolled for quicker cooking, a standard process in the food industry.
Industrial buyers use this barley in breweries for malt production, in health food manufacturing for cereals and supplements, and in animal feed for its energy and digestibility. Before placing an order with Shree Ashapura Traders, verify the variety of barley (hulled, pearl, or flakes) and its moisture, protein, and foreign matter content to ensure it meets your production standards. Request a certificate of analysis (COA) and a sample for testing, especially if the barley is intended for brewing or health food applications where consistency is critical. Confirm the FSSAI and ISO certifications are current and applicable to your market.
Discuss logistics details such as lead time, Incoterms (FOB or CIF), and port of loading (e.g., Mundra or Nhava Sheva) to align with your shipping schedule. Barley is typically shipped in bulk containers or bagged loads, so clarify packaging and palletizing options to optimize handling and storage. Payment terms should also be agreed upon in advance to avoid delays in customs clearance.
For quality assurance, conduct an inspection of the barley upon arrival to check for moisture content, foreign matter, and color uniformity. Request documentation such as phytosanitary certificates and fumigation records to comply with import regulations. Store the barley in a dry, ventilated environment to preserve its quality, and document batch numbers for traceability in case of any post-delivery issues.
